Elixr is Ziemann Holvrieka’s economical and reliable solution for removing alcohol by means of membrane technology. The system, based on reverse osmosis, permits a reduction of the alcohol content to less than 0.05% by volume while retaining the aromas and ingredients that characterize high-quality beer.
The Elixr line includes standardized equipment for the most common batch sizes. Continuous systems can also be provided in addition to batch processes. These systems ensure effective retention of volatile aroma components by using highly selective membranes. Thanks to their compact configuration, they can be integrated into existing production environments without taking up a lot of space. Their standardized design also facilitates rapid processing.
Ziemann Holvrieka offers its Elixr systems as standalone units or as a part of comprehensive turnkey solutions. Besides dealcoholization, integration of Elixr can include components like water treatment, dosing stations, carbonation, pasteurization and joint recipe development. Continuous production lines geared to customers’ needs are the result.
Ziemann Holvrieka has collaborated with the Dutch membrane specialist Wafilin Systems to develop and implement Elixr. This partnership combines Wafilin Systems’ decades-long expertise in sustained membrane technology with Ziemann Holvrieka’s broad knowledge in the brewing industry. Together, the two companies provide highly effective, integrated solutions from a single source.
